For some NoteTab is simply the best Notepad replacement out there. For webmasters it’s the fastest HTML editor. For others it’s the most versatile text editor. For power users it’s a unique text-processing work horse. What will it be for you? In a moment, we’re going to reveal to you the 10 most significant features that have turned NoteTab into one of the most awarded text editors ever. But first an interesting fact in case you’ve never heard of NoteTab before. The tab bar. It’s a feature users have always loved about NoteTab. Open as many files as you like, each one with its own tab. Rearrange tabs any way you like in the convenient tab bar.

The VisualEditor project by the Editing team aims to create a reliable rich-text editor for MediaWiki. VisualEditor is available as a MediaWiki extension using the Parsoid project to supply HTML+RDFa; however, its core implementation can be run without any of MediaWiki, Parsoid, or Node.js. As of 2020, the visual editor is available to all users at MediaWiki.org and on almost all Wikipedias and Wikivoyages. On most other Wikimedia projects and languages, it is available as an opt-in Beta Feature to logged-in users. VisualEditor is only available in some namespaces, including the main namespace, but generally not in discussion or template namespaces. The decline in new contributor growth was viewed as the single most serious challenge facing the Wikimedia movement. VisualEditor was built with the goal of removing avoidable technical impediments associated with Wikimedia's editing interface, as a necessary pre-condition for increasing the number of Wikimedia contributors.
